make no mistake. The ASSEMBLY ( the scene event ) has nothing to do with the assembly ( the computer language ). At the ASSEMBLY, you can enter the demo/intro competitions even you code in PASCAL/C/C++/ASM/DELPHI.... I entered the WIRED'98 with a 64KB intro done PASCAL.

To be honest I have a bad opinion of the "demos" done in Flash, for the simple reason that so far all the things I've seen in Flash claiming to be in the "demos" spirit were pure crap, and most of them used RIPPED music and graphics. Those things are not demos. Consider them as WILD if you want, even though the SCENE usually reject the idea of RIPPING someone else work.

I don't say that Flash is not appropriate to make some good demo productions. So far the only web script language that brings some quality demo productions is ALAMBIK. But I'd really like to see some Flash demos with the same energy/power/design ..... well quality
